About (4-aminopyrimidin-5-yl)methanol;methane

(4-aminopyrimidin-5-yl)methanol;methane (PubChem CID 160757504) has the molecular formula C6H11N3O and a molecular weight of 141.17 g/mol. Its IUPAC name is (4-aminopyrimidin-5-yl)methanol;methane.
